About

"Saw" (2009) is a horror-adventure game that immerses players in a dark narrative featuring Detective David Tapp. After being captured by the notorious serial killer Jigsaw, players must navigate through a creepy abandoned asylum filled with sinister traps and puzzles. The game stands out for its psychological tension and the grim themes derived from its film franchise inspirations, making it an intriguing choice for fans of horror and survival genres.
